The Bull Mountain locality (Cretaceous of the United States)

Where: Cecil County, Maryland (39.5° N, 76.0° W: paleocoordinates 32.3° N, 38.4° W)

• coordinate stated in text

• outcrop-level geographic resolution

When: Palynological Subzone II-C zone, Patapsco Formation (Potomac Group), Late/Upper Albian (105.3 - 99.6 Ma)

• group of beds-level stratigraphic resolution

Environment/lithology: gray claystone

Size classes: mesofossils, microfossils

Preservation: adpression, charcoalification, original carbon, original sporopollenin

Collection methods: bulk, sieve,

Primary reference: K. R. Pedersen, E. M. Friis, C. R. Crane and A. N. Drinnan. 1994. Reproductive structures of an extinct platanoid from the Early Cretaceous (latest Albian) of eastern North America. Review of Palaeobotany and Palynology 80:291-303 [H. Wang/H. Wang/H. Wang]more details

Purpose of describing collection: taxonomic analysis
